Innovating Microfluidic Technologies
The future of biological and clinical research will depend on technological innovations and cross discipline co-operation as science seeks a deeper understanding of increasingly complex biological systems. The 2016 recipient of the AES Mid-Career Award, Amy Herr, and her team at the University of California, Berkeley have explored these areas using a combination of chemical engineering, mechanical engineering, and electrical engineering with strong foundations in biology, material science, and analytical chemistry to innovate new microfluidic analytical technology. She recently spoke to LCGC about this work.

The University of Manchester Opens Stoller Biomarker Discovery Centre
The University of Manchester unveiled the Stoller Biomarker Discovery Centre at the beginning of June 2016. The research center will focus on biomedical research on major diseases, including cancer, psoriasis, and arthritis, using mass spectrometry (MS)–based proteomics solutions from Sciex. /Read more/
